AI Summary
- Law enforcement agencies in Oregon must designate a police oversight board composed of public members with diverse perspectives
- Oversight boards are required to conduct annual reviews of their respective law enforcement agency's policies
- Boards must submit reports on their policy reviews to the Department of Public Safety Standards and Training (DPSST)
- Applies to law enforcement agencies as defined in ORS 181A.010
